Community Empowerment in Coastal Stewardship

Local Fishermen as Conservation Champions

The heart of Thailand’s marine conservation lies in its coastal communities, especially fishermen who intimately know the sea’s rhythms. Instead of sidelining them, conservation programs actively involve these locals as frontline protectors of marine habitats.

Their traditional knowledge combined with new sustainable practices creates a powerful synergy. For example, many fishermen have shifted from destructive methods like blast fishing to sustainable netting, motivated by both environmental awareness and improved long-term catches.

This shift didn’t happen overnight—ongoing education sessions and support from NGOs helped build trust and showed tangible benefits, making conservation a shared goal rather than an imposed restriction.

I’ve seen firsthand how when locals take pride in their role as guardians, compliance with marine protected areas increases significantly, leading to healthier reefs and fish stocks.

Community-Led Marine Protected Areas

Thailand’s approach to Marine Protected Areas (MPAs) goes beyond government designation—it often empowers villages to manage their own coastal zones. These community-based MPAs allow residents to set rules tailored to their needs and ecological realities, such as seasonal fishing bans or reef restoration projects.

The advantage is twofold: greater local buy-in and quicker response to environmental changes. In some villages, this has led to remarkable recovery of coral cover and fish populations within just a few years.

The hands-on involvement also fosters a sense of ownership, reducing illegal activities and encouraging sustainable tourism practices. What struck me was how these communities blend conservation with cultural traditions, making stewardship a way of life rather than a task.

Innovative Technologies in Marine Monitoring

Drone Surveillance for Reef Health

One of the game-changers in Thailand’s marine conservation toolkit is the use of drones to monitor coral reefs and coastal erosion. Unlike traditional methods that require divers and boats, drones offer rapid, high-resolution aerial data over large areas.

This technology allows scientists and local authorities to detect early signs of coral bleaching, illegal fishing activities, or sediment runoff from nearby developments.

From my experience, drones have revolutionized data collection by drastically reducing the time and manpower needed, enabling more frequent and precise monitoring that informs timely interventions.

Artificial Intelligence in Data Analysis

AI-powered platforms are being adopted to analyze the vast amounts of data collected from underwater sensors, satellite images, and drones. These systems can identify patterns in coral health decline or fish population shifts that might be missed by human observers.

This predictive capability allows conservationists to anticipate problems and deploy resources proactively. For example, AI algorithms have helped pinpoint areas where coral restoration would be most effective, optimizing efforts and budgets.

Balancing Tourism with Ecological Integrity

Sustainable Diving and Snorkeling Practices

Tourism is vital to Thailand’s economy, but its impact on coral reefs and marine life can be devastating if unmanaged. To tackle this, operators now emphasize eco-friendly diving and snorkeling practices—such as limiting group sizes, enforcing no-touch policies, and educating tourists about reef-safe sunscreen.

Many dive shops collaborate with conservation NGOs to train guides and certify eco-conscious tours. From my visits to popular dive sites, I noticed how these efforts have noticeably reduced reef damage and improved visitor behavior.

Tourists appreciate these guidelines when explained with enthusiasm, turning responsible tourism into a positive and memorable experience.

Eco-Resorts and Marine Conservation Funding

Several resorts along Thailand’s coast have embraced sustainability by integrating marine conservation into their business models. They invest in coral nurseries, sponsor local MPAs, and use renewable energy and waste reduction methods.

Some even offer guests opportunities to participate in conservation activities, creating a unique blend of luxury and environmental responsibility. This model not only attracts eco-conscious travelers but also generates steady funding for conservation projects.

I stayed at one such resort where morning snorkels included reef restoration sessions, which made me realize how tourism and conservation can be mutually reinforcing rather than conflicting.

Regulating Visitor Impact Through Quotas and Permits

To prevent overtourism in sensitive marine areas, Thailand has implemented visitor quotas and permit systems. These measures control the number of people entering fragile sites each day, ensuring that reefs and wildlife are not overwhelmed.

While initially controversial among some operators, these regulations have gained acceptance as they help maintain the natural attractions tourists come to see.

Coral Restoration Techniques Driving Recovery

Coral Nurseries and Fragmentation Methods

Coral restoration in Thailand often involves growing coral fragments in underwater nurseries before transplanting them to degraded reefs. This hands-on method accelerates reef recovery by providing healthy coral stock to damaged areas.

The technique requires meticulous care—nurseries must be maintained to prevent disease and predation. Over time, transplanted corals have shown impressive growth rates and resilience.

Marine Biodiversity Research and Species Protection

Tracking Endangered Marine Species

Thailand’s rich marine biodiversity includes numerous endangered species such as sea turtles, dugongs, and whale sharks. Scientific teams employ tagging, acoustic monitoring, and underwater surveys to track their movements and behaviors.

This data informs protection measures like seasonal fishing restrictions and safe migration corridors. Observing these efforts, I found the combination of high-tech tracking and grassroots awareness campaigns to be particularly effective in reducing human-wildlife conflicts and poaching.

Habitat Mapping and Ecosystem Assessments

Comprehensive habitat mapping provides the foundation for targeted conservation strategies. Advanced sonar and satellite imaging technologies allow researchers to create detailed maps of seagrass beds, mangroves, and coral reefs.

These maps help identify critical nursery grounds and biodiversity hotspots. Sharing this information with policymakers and communities ensures that development projects avoid sensitive areas.

From my experience attending workshops where these maps were presented, it was clear that visualizing the marine landscape boosts understanding and support for conservation initiatives.

Marine Species Recovery Programs

Specific recovery programs focus on breeding and rehabilitating threatened marine species. Sea turtle hatcheries, for instance, protect eggs from predators and human disturbance before releasing hatchlings into the wild.

Rehabilitation centers care for injured marine mammals and fish before returning them to their habitats. These programs often rely on volunteer involvement and public donations, creating a bridge between science and society.

Policy Frameworks Supporting Conservation Success

Integrated Coastal Zone Management

Thailand’s government has embraced Integrated Coastal Zone Management (ICZM) to harmonize development and conservation. This approach coordinates policies across sectors such as fisheries, tourism, and urban planning to reduce conflicting activities that harm marine environments.

ICZM facilitates stakeholder collaboration, ensuring that economic growth does not come at the expense of ecological health. In practice, this means stricter pollution controls, habitat preservation mandates, and infrastructure planning that considers sea-level rise.

Witnessing multi-agency meetings, I noticed how this holistic strategy fosters shared responsibility and long-term vision.

Legislation Protecting Marine Habitats

Robust legal frameworks underpin many of Thailand’s conservation initiatives. Laws regulate fishing gear, designate protected areas, and penalize environmental crimes.

Enforcement has improved through increased patrols and community reporting systems, making violations less frequent. While challenges remain, especially in remote areas, the legal backing gives conservationists a crucial tool to advocate for marine protection.

The credibility and authority of such laws help attract international funding and partnerships, amplifying their impact.

International Cooperation and Funding

Thailand actively participates in regional and global marine conservation networks, benefiting from technical assistance and funding from organizations like UNEP and WWF.

These partnerships facilitate knowledge exchange, capacity building, and large-scale projects that individual countries might struggle to implement alone.

For instance, cross-border marine corridors and joint anti-poaching operations enhance ecosystem connectivity and enforcement. From conversations with conservation leaders, it’s clear that international cooperation has accelerated progress and brought innovative ideas to Thailand’s shores.
